Vine International

Since our beginning in 1993, Vine's work has been based on two maxims. First - in the developing world there is no better platform for expressing God's compassion and the Good News of Christ than by first meeting a need. In short - when you've met a need, you've earned an ear. Second - our mission was not to create new medical projects - they were already there and resources are what they needed. Vine's solution was a simple distribution network, supported by a permanent, in-country, 7500 square-foot facility to receive ocean containers of aid from the US and centrally located near Guatemala City for the 100+ projects to access from all over Guatemala.

FREE ARTS MINNESOTA

Free Arts Minnesota is a nonprofit organization dedicated to inspiring hope and building self-esteem for youth who have experienced poverty, homelessness, abuse and mental illness, using the healing powers of artistic expression and caring adult mentors. This unique combination of educational arts and mentoring helps foster the self-confidence and resiliency these youth need to realize their full potential. Free Arts partners with 24 social service agencies and delivers arts programming to over 4,000 youth across the greater metro area each year.

Ezer Mizion, Inc.

Ezer Mizion's goal is to provide paramedical and social services for the ill, the elderly and disabled populations and for all people in crisis. Initiated in 1979 with 8 volunteers, Ezer Mizion now annually serves over 650,000 people in Israel. Meals on Wheels are provided to families whose member is seriously ill. the elderly, the disabled are transported regularly for doctor's visits and treatment. State of the art equipment is loaned to the speech impaired and mobility or respiratory challenged. Special education programs are designed to provide loving encouragement for the child and respite for the stressed family. Oranit, Israel's Guest Home for Children with Cancer and Their Families, allows the family to reside near treatment centers during chemotherapy and provides professional therapy designed to ease the emotional stress of both child, siblings and parents. Ezer Mizion's International Bone Marrow Registry for cancer patients, the largest Jewish registry in the world, has saved the lives of over 2500 patients around the globe.

Chesapeake Bay Foundation, Inc.

CBF protects and restores the Chesapeake Bay through advocacy, litigation, and restoration. CBF's advocacy efforts are designed to help states implement plans to restore the Bay and hold states and the federal government accountable for staying on the course of restoration. Through CBF's restoration work, we aim to improve the capacity of rivers, streams and the Bay to treat pollution by protecting and restoring the Bay's natural filters through hands-on projects: building shoreline buffers, planting trees and shrubs, and raising oysters.
